Corporate social responsibility can be understood as the liability of an organisation to
adopt the social as well as environmental friendly approach in business activities. The business
chosen for this essay is Delta Hotels by Marriot. The whole chain is working well in the field of
sustainability development. The efforts taken by the company for sustainability development and
benefits of the same are mention in the following discussion.
Marriott International is the owner of Delta hotels. There are many hotels and resorts in
the chain of Delta hotels. If to talk about the foundation of this chain, this is to mention that the
person named William Pattison founded this chain in the year 1962 (Staff, 2011). All the hotels
of the selected chain are very much involved and active in the field of corporate social
responsibility. Green Delta program of subjective hotel chain is one of the significant steps
towards sustainability development. As per the objectives of this programme, all the hotels of
Delta hotel chain are required to reduce the use of water and energy and carbon emission by
thirty percent in the period of next five years. In addition to reduce the use of these resources,
hotels are also required to improve their waste diversion by twenty five percent. All the hotels of
the chain are changing their manner of working in order to achieve the goals set under Delta
Green Initiative. In conjunction to Delta Green, Delta hotels also adopted many activities to
improve the sustainable development. A brief of some of the steps taken by the different hotels
of chain are mentioned as below:-
One of the hotels named Delta Montreal arranges parking for those customers who use a
hybrid vehicle.
Delta Centre-Ville, another hotel of the chain adopted a unique approach. The hotel is
focus on the installation of water chillers and towers as it will produce cold water, which
will further be use in ventilation systems. This step taken by the hotel will increase the

energy efficiency of the same. In addition to this, the hotel is effectively active to manage
the food waste. It gives the leftover food to needy people (Partnersinprojectgreen.com,
2011).
During the period of 2005-2010., Delta Chelsea, one of the hotel of the Delta hotels chain
became successful to increase the level of waste management till eighty two percent,. It
means by the end of year 2010, hotel was able to recycle 82% part of its waste products.
In conjunction to this, hotel is also using some measures such as ozone friendly chillers
and low-flow fixtures that decrease the energy and water consumption (Newswire.ca,
2018a).
Delta hotel chain exhibits all the five principles stated under CSR 2.0. These principles
are mentioned as hereunder:-
Creativity
Scalability
Responsiveness (Visser, 2012)
Glocality and
Circularity (Örtenblad, 2016)
The efforts made by the company are creative and not the regular, specialty its waste food
management. These efforts brings global advantages by the help cost of local level. In this
method, company follows the principle of Glocality. The practices adopted by the hotels are
possible to perform at every stage of business practices. Further, the subjective business
understands the requirement of society and practices adopted by the same are responsible in

nature. At last, the practices adopted by the business are circulative in nature and are not a one-
time act. In this manner, this is to conclude that the business exhibits all the CSR2 principles.
Moving the discussion towards uniqueness of CSR steps taken by the company this is to
mention that every measure adopted by the same is unique somewhere. Firstly, it is unique that
even being a non-mining or manufacturing business, the same is considering environmental
factor very significantly. In this manner, it is setting an example before competitors as well as
before society and being an industry leader. The studied business is quite successful when it
comes to the review of CSR steps taken by the same. The business has been granted
three Canada Awards for Excellence by the National Quality Institute (Newswire.ca, 2013). The
business is managing its place in top 30 green companies since the year 2010. Further businessy
is being on the position of number one employer from the past 11 years.
In order to conclude the essay, this is to mention that the business chosen hereby is doing
great for the betterment of environment and it is practices are proving as useful. By looking after
the CSR practices of the company, this would not be wrongful to say that in coming future,
company will established as a standard.
